Trail Blazers Demolish Dreadful Knicks

There’s nothing like playing the New York Knicks for an ailing team, as the Portland Trail Blazers found out on Tuesday night—cruising to a 115-87 victory to snap a two-game losing streak. The Blazers shot over 40% from three and yielded the fewest points by an opponent this season in a blowout, their first win since Rodney Hood’s Achilles injury.

Damian Lillard led the way with 31 points, while Hassan Whiteside added 17 points, 15 rebounds and five blocks. Julius Randle was the high-man for New York, scoring 15 on his own on 6-11 shooting.
